The steel industry accounts for nearly 7–9% of global CO2 emissions, with traditional coal-based blast furnaces being the primary source. SSAB, Sweden’s leading steelmaker, sought to decarbonize its operations by transitioning to hydrogen-based Direct Reduced Iron (DRI) technology. However, sourcing reliable, large-scale green hydrogen presented a significant challenge. To address this, SSAB partnered with Vattenfall and LKAB under the HYBRIT (Hydrogen Breakthrough Ironmaking Technology) initiative. The project deployed a 4.5 MW pilot electrolyzer powered by renewable electricity to produce fossil-free hydrogen for iron and steelmaking, demonstrating the feasibility of a sustainable production pathway. | The HYBRIT initiative proved that green hydrogen can replace coal in steelmaking, enabling fossil-free steel production. By integrating renewable electricity with electrolyzer technology, the project showcased a scalable solution for hydrogen generation at industrial levels. Upon full-scale commercialization, HYBRIT has the potential to reduce Sweden’s total CO2 emissions by nearly 10%, marking a major milestone in decarbonizing one of the most emission-intensive sectors. The project not only enhances hydrogen’s role as a clean industrial feedstock but also sets a blueprint for global steelmakers to adopt hydrogen-based pathways for sustainable operations. |

Hydrogen is the lightest and most abundant element in the universe. Hydrogen gas has an excellent energy-carrying capacity. It can be produced in large quantities and supplied to large-scale industries for various operations. It can be produced as a principal and by-product from various primary energy sources (such as wind, solar, coal, natural gas, and nuclear). Hydrogen is produced in bulk for many value-added uses and chemical substances. It delivers power for various applications, including fuel cells and combined heat and power technologies.
The hydrogen market is defined as the sum of the hydrogen generation, storage, and transportation markets. The hydrogen generation market is the sum of the revenue generated by companies producing hydrogen for various applications such as chemical & refinery, energy, and mobility. The hydrogen storage market includes the sum of physical-form hydrogen storage and material-based hydrogen storage. Hydrogen transportation encompasses the revenue generated by transporting hydrogen over long distances and short distances.
